Well, I would love a SystemD-based user-level mounting support as you
suggest, the problem is that the BSD projects have all suggested that
they will not or cannot implement anything SystemD, partly due to it's
integral nature with the Linux kernel. Unfortunately this means that
any implementation of user-mounting will either not work at all on BSD
or will need to be independent of SystemD if you desire it to be
accepted by BSD, which _may_ (I don't know for sure) be requisite for
acceptance into Gnome and/or KDE..
